Perfect Square
21019900354088914097258448971460016650759351176169 is a perfect square (4584746487439508808119763 × 4584746487439508808119763)
21019900354088914097258448971460016650759351176169 is a perfect square (4584746487439508808119763 × 4584746487439508808119763)
21019900354088914097258448971460016650759351176169 is odd
Previous odd number is 21019900354088914097258448971460016650759351176167
Next odd number is 21019900354088914097258448971460016650759351176171
1110 0110 0001 1110 0100 1110 1110 0100 0110 1011 0010 1000 0010 0010 0111 1000 0000 1111 1111 1000 0011 1100 0101 0000 1111 1101 1100 1011 0011 0101 0111 0100 1101 0000 0100 1110 1110 0000 1011 1110 1001
9287353125858503468492599497183222609124931237837491740117828721800982066791153611490955596635467277637068121845951164205010034806095932831650034809
441836210895827256244884829646057964711187448488593363577196765787978886413244260636449243673516561